Insulation
The most effective cat flaps for winter will be insulated, helping to keep cold air out and warm air in. A single flap will do this if it's padded and sturdy, however, dual doors can also help because they create a number of tiny air pockets that slow down the circulation of cold air into and out of your home. The door's frame should be insulated as well. A solid wood door is an excellent choice as it can provide the insulation you need, and is also durable enough to withstand freezing temperatures.
It's important to consider the insulation of your cat flap's cover because you'll want to keep out as much cold air as possible. This will help reduce your heating costs and keep your family cozy. It is crucial to ensure that the flap is closed tightly when it's not being used because a gap that allows cold air to get into your home won't aid in keeping your home warm. Manufacturers try to minimize this issue with what are called draught excluders. They are basically brushes that cover the flap to stop cold air getting through when it's not being used.
